Poems and Readings for a Funeral



Welcome to our page of Poems and Readings for a Funeral that will capture the emotions of the bereaved and how even in sorrow that we can celebrate the lives of those we have lost. This collection of moving pieces are for you to use FREE for non commercial purpose.May they be of help for quiet moments of reflection and for public readings.

One should part from life as Ulysses parted from Nauticaa-blessing it rather than in love with it
Friedrich Nietzsche

**

Man is only a reed, the weakest thing in nature-
but a thinking reed. It does not take the universe is enough to kill him. But though the universe could because he knows that he is dying, that the universe has an
advantage of him; the universe knows nothing of this.
Blaise Pascal

**

Thanks to the human heart by which we live
Thanks to the tenderness, it's joys and fears.
To me the meanest flower that blows can give
Thoughts that do often lie to deep for tears.
William Wordsworth

**

Grieve not; though the journey of life be bitter, and the end unseen, there is no road which does not lead to an end.
Hafiz

**

They are not long, the weeping and the laughter,
Love and desire and hate;
I think they have no portion in us after
we pass the gate.

They are not long, the days of wine and roses;Our path emerges for a while, then closes
Within a dream.
Ernest Dowson

**

God be in my head
and in my understanding,
God be in my eyes
and in my looking,
God be in my mouth
and in my speaking,
God be in my heart
and in my thinking,
God be at mine end
and at my departing.

**

Strew on her roses,roses,
and never a spray of yew.
In quiet she reposes;
Ah! would that I did too.

Her mirth the world required;
She bathed it in smiles of glee.
but her heart was tired, tired,
and now they let her be.

Her life was turning, turning,But for peace her soul was yearning,

Her cabined, ample spirit,
it fluttered and failed for breath.
Tonight it doth inherit
The vasty Hall of Death.
Matthew Arnold.

Stillborn Baby Poem

We held you in our arms
For a short time that is true;
You won our hearts and our love
We will always remember you.

The angels are with you
By your side they will always be;
Your soul flies on and stays with them
And you will always be free.

There are some things you just treasure
A new baby in the fold;
You stayed asleep though here on earth
We're glad we had a hold.
Maggie-May
